通过对老虎台矿区的厚煤层开采过程中地压问题的现场调查,分析了该矿冲击地压显现突出的原因,应用RFPA系统对厚煤层开采过程周围应力场进行了数值模拟,模拟结果再现了该矿区软岩层开采过程中冒落的动态发展过程。通过对煤层开采过程中应力场的演化过程,说明内、外应力场的存在、开采过程、煤体力学性质对冲击地压发生的影响。对老虎台矿区开采过程中冲击地压的预测与防治具有借鉴意义。
Through the field investigation of the ground pressure in the process of the thick seam mining in Laohutai mining area, the reason that the rockburst appears prominent in this mine is analyzed. The RFPA system is used to simulate the surrounding stress field in the process of thick seam mining. The simulation results are reproduced The dynamic development process of the caving during the mining of soft rock in this mining area. Through the evolution process of the stress field in the process of coal seam mining, the influence of internal and external stress field, mining process and the mechanical properties of coal mass on the occurrence of rockburst is illustrated. It is of reference significance to predict, prevent and control the rockburst in the process of mining in Huntai Mining Area.
